Rosalia
Rosalia Vila is a Spanish flamenco and pop singer. Since she was in her teens, Rosalia has been involved in popular and traditional music. But, her musical interests also extend to diverse genres such as hip-hop, soul and soul. Flamenco guitarist Pepe habichuela described her voice as delicate and sharp, however she still featuring the sharpness of veteran singers. El Mal Querer is her second album that was it was released in 2018 and was critically and commercially successful. After Los Angeles, her debut album, she received the Latin Grammy for Best New Artist and was also awarded the Grammy. In 2021, her single La Fama with The Weeknd came out. Motomami was her third full-length album. It was a collection of collaborations music writing with several musicians and producers, such as Cory Henry. In March 2022 the set was launched following the Saturday Night Live performance of Chicken Teriyaki. Rosalia performed solo in her first solo performance Saturday Night Live. Along with taking home three more Latin Grammy Awards for Motomami Rosalia, she also became the first woman to win this award twice. Latin Album of the Year twice.
